Jurors recess for the night in Rockwell capital murder trial

Posted Thursday, Jan. 26, 2012
By Dianna Hunt, Fort Worth Star Telegram

FORT WORTH -- A Tarrant County jury deciding the punishment for convicted killer Kwame Rockwell deliberated for several hours on Thursday before breaking for the night.

Visiting Judge Elizabeth Berry sequestered the jurors, who were to have dinner together before being lodged in a hotel for the night.

Deliberations are scheduled to resume this morning.

Prosecutors are seeking the death penalty for Rockwell for fatally shooting a 22-year-old convenience store clerk during a robbery in 2010.

However, jurors may choose to sentence him to life in prison without parole, as the defense asked.
